THE FIRST NOEL THE POLICE DID ARREST
Thursday, December 6, 2007
18:59 PST Anderson, Ind. (AP) --

A Salvation Army bell ringer sang "The First Noel" while shoplifting Christmas ornaments on his break, police said. Sean M. Sayers, 33, Anderson, was arrested Wednesday on a misdemeanor charge of conversion.

Sayers was being held in Madison County Jail without bond for allegedly violating terms of probation on a previous case.

According to a probable cause affidavit filed by police, Sayers was on his break as a bell ringer at a Wal-Mart in the city northeast of Indianapolis when he went inside the store and slipped about $20 worth of Christmas ornaments inside his jacket and a fast food bag. Police said he was singing the Christmas carol as he shoplifted the goods about 6 p.m. Wednesday.

Sayers made an initial court appearance in Anderson City Court and is expected to stand trial on Friday, jail officials said. If convicted, he could face up to a year in jail and a $5,000 fine.
